Tier 1 – 35-50%


1. WR Quentin Johnston – Los Angeles Chargers

“He finished second on the team this week with five targets behind only Ladd McConkey ($5,600; 11.4 FPTS). Johnston is owned in under 20% of fantasy leagues but looks back to full strength and ready to contribute.” — Zach Thompson

2. RB Ray Davis – Buffalo Bills

“Davis is available in over 75% of leagues, though, and has enough upside to be stashed in most standard leagues. He has double-digit fantasy points in three of the last four weeks with the only down game the comfortable win over the Seahawks.”— Zach Thompson

3. QB Drake Maye – New England Patriots

“After sustaining a concussion in Week 8, Drake Maye ($5,500; 18.74 FPTS) was back in Week 9 to lead the Patriots into Tennessee to face the Titans. The rookie jumped right back into the action, completing 29-of-41 pass attempts for 206 yards and adding 95 yards on eight carries.” — Zach Thompson


Tier 2 – 10-20%


4. TE Taysom Hill – New Orleans Saints

“Hill was more involved this week and converted one of his five carries for 19 yards into a touchdown run. He also caught four of his five targets for 41 yards and finished with 16 fantasy points, the second-most of any tight end on Sunday’s main slate. Hill is available in over 60% of leagues and depending on how your league classifies him, he can be a sneaky way to get extra potential rushing production from a non-running back position.”  — Zach Thompson


5. Chargers DST

“The Chargers have totaled 11 sacks over the last two weeks. They have 13 takeaways on the season and have allowed 20 points or less in every one of their games this season. Impressively, they have allowed an average of only 12.4 points per game, and next.” — Zach Thompson
